Output d980209052c01a1e78165d37927444809e1ca4393101acb4f3e3b6e542e404ee:35

value
517933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1245168e265d62425bcc8a78b52c82f767b26293 OP_EQUAL
address
33McrKf933vvWeHoHkS83PTUtbqB3qkkny
transaction
d980209052c01a1e78165d37927444809e1ca4393101acb4f3e3b6e542e404ee
spent
true